Job SummaryWe are seeking a highly skilled, well‑rounded Senior Industrial Maintenance Technician to support our composite decking manufacturing facility. This hands‑on, boots‑on‑the‑ground role requires extensive experience across multiple critical plant systems and is not for a single‑discipline specialist.
Key Duties- Repair and maintain preventive maintenance on all mechanical systems including weight feeders, scales, conveyors, hot oil, steam, hydraulic, and pneumatic systems and equipment.
- Repair all electrical, electronic systems including servo equipment, photo eyes, electronic sensors, temperature controls, and combustion equipment.
- Troubleshoot programmable logic controls with understanding of ladder logic.
- Responsible for metal fabrication, machining, facility maintenance and preventative maintenance on the facility and all equipment.
- Participate in the management and maintenance of the parts inventory system, researching equipment to determine required parts.
- Support engineering in the improvement and/or development and implementation of new products and processes.
- Perform housekeeping duties to maintain plant appearance safely.
- Working knowledge of motors, drives, control wiring, and PLCs required.
Must be able to lift 50 pounds, work from heights, stand for extended periods, and climb ladders.
Work EnvironmentThis job takes place in and around a manufacturing facility. The role may involve a wide range of temperatures, working in confined spaces, wearing a harness in a boom lift up to 30+ feet off the ground, and using appropriate PPE.
Required Skills & Experience- 5+ years of industrial maintenance experience in a manufacturing environment
- Demonstrated hands‑on experience with all of the following:
- Industrial boilers
- Air compressor systems
- Hot oil systems
- Chillers
- Hydraulic systems
- PLC troubleshooting
- Strong mechanical and electrical troubleshooting ability
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Safety‑first mindset
- Experience working on extrusion equipment preferred
